Understanding the Cultural Context

To appreciate the adult scene in Malaysia, it’s crucial to comprehend the country’s diverse cultural backdrop. Malaysia is a multi-ethnic society primarily composed of Malays, Chinese, and Indians, each bringing their own cultural beliefs and practices regarding sexuality. Additionally, Malaysia is an Islamic nation where laws and societal norms significantly impact the adult scene.

Islamic teachings advocate for modesty and self-restraint, which results in a conservative perception of sexual activity. Yet, paradoxically, Malaysia boasts a burgeoning adult entertainment industry, from nightlife hotspots to online adult services. This dichotomy creates a myriad of complexities and societal tensions regarding sexual expression.

Legal Framework and Its Impact

Malaysia has strict laws governing adult entertainment, propelled by the syariah legal framework and the Penal Code. Prostitution is illegal, and thus, sex workers operate in the shadows, often facing social stigma and legal repercussions. According to a report by the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P), around 1% of Malaysian adults engage in sex work, which only highlights the extent to which the practice exists despite societal prohibitions.

Nonetheless, recent years have seen a push for reform, with many advocates campaigning for sex worker rights and public health concerns. Experts argue that legalizing and regulating sex work could reduce the stigma surrounding it, allow for better health services, and provide protections for individuals involved in the industry.

4. Rising Acceptance of LGBTQ+ Rights

The LGBTQ+ community in Malaysia exists within a precarious legal and social framework. Homosexuality is criminalized under Malaysian law, which contributes to discrimination and stigma against LGBTQ+ individuals. However, there has been a rising acceptance and advocacy for LGBTQ+ rights in recent years.

According to a survey conducted by the Malaysian Gay Men’s Health Coalition, more than 50% of respondents reported feeling supported by their peers, indicating a shift in societal attitudes. In urban centers like Kuala Lumpur, LGBTQ+ events and gatherings are becoming more visible, pushing for visibility and acceptance despite ongoing societal challenges.
